recast

英 [ˌriːˈkɑːst]

美 [ˌriːˈkæst]

v.  改动; 重组; 改写; 重新安排(演员阵容); 改变(演员角色)

过去分词:recast 现在分词:recasting 过去式:recast 第三人称单数:recasts 

GRE

BNC.19476 / COCA.15225

牛津词典

    verb

    • 改动;重组;改写
      to change sth by organizing or presenting it in a different way
      1. She recast her lecture as a radio talk.
        她把讲稿修改成了一篇广播讲话。
    • 重新安排(演员阵容);改变(演员角色)
      to change the actors or the role of a particular actor in a play, etc.

      柯林斯词典

        The form recast is used in the present tense and is the past tense and past participle. recast的过去式和过去分词与原形相同。

      • VERB 重组;重塑;重新安排
        If yourecastsomething, you change it by organizing it in a different way.
        1. The shake-up aims to recast IBM as a federation of flexible and competing subsidiaries.
          改组的目标是把IBM重组为一个灵活的、相互竞争的子公司联盟。
      • VERB 重新选择(角色扮演者);更换(演员)
        Torecastan actor's role means to give the role to another actor.
        1. Stoppard had to recast four of the principal roles.
          斯托帕德只好更换4个主要角色的人选。

      英英释义

      verb

      • cast or model anew
        1. She had to recast her image to please the electorate in her home state
        Synonym:reforgeremodel
      • cast again
        1. The bell cracked and had to be recast
        Synonym:remoldremould
      • cast again, in a different role
        1. He was recast as Iago
